Khalid Che Rozid Mamat, supervisor Science Also available in printed version Since the last decade, the research interest in new zeolitic materials has increased. These zeotype structures exhibit improved catalytic and adsorptive capabilities in comparison with the classical aluminosilicates, leading up to the intensive reports on the titanium and silicon-based molecular sieves. In this study, Engelhard titanosilicate-4 (ETS-4), a molecular sieve having a composition wherein the synthesis mixture contained four different molar ratios, grown from titanium(IV) butoxide, sodium silicate, and silicon (silica gel) sources through conventional and microwave heating. Crystallization by microwave heating has shortened the synthesis time significantly, as compared to the conventional heating which yielded only an amorphous product. The synthesis was performed at a fixed frequency of 2.45 MHz for the crystallization time ranging from 50 min to 150 min. In addition, for comparison purposes, ETS-4 was synthesized by means of hydrothermal method at 200?C in 24-72 hours. Morphological analysis and surface characteristics of the products were carried out by utilizing X-ray Diffractometry (XRD), Field Emission Scanning Electron Microscopy (FESEM),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M), Thermogravimetry/Differential Thermal Analysis (TG/DTA), Fourier Transform Infrared Spectroscopy (FTIR), and Brunauer, Emmett and Teller (BET) surface area analysis. The findings showed that ETS-4 was more preferably grown by hydrothermal heating, with a larger surface area, 588.99 m2/g and crystals with rectangular prism morphology. Besides, ETS-4 synthesized in 3 days with the highest alkalinity of synthesis mixture exhibits 100% crystallinity. The physicochemical properties of the prepared ETS-4 were affected in terms of degree of intergrowth, size, and morphology. ETS-4 particles of molar ratio 5H2O2:1TiO2:10SiO2:18NaOH:675H2O were subsequently ground finely and incorporated with sulphonated poly(ether ether ketone) (SPEEK) with a sulfonation degree of 0.47 and commercial membrane material, Nafion® 117 to produce the SPEEK/Nafion/ETS-4 composite membrane or mixed matrix membrane (MMM) for the study of gas separation performance. Gas permeation measurement shows high O2 and N2 permeability due to the molecular sieving effect (612.8 and 1164.6 GPU).
